Judgment text excerpt

The Supreme Court addressed the permissibility of amending a memorandum of appeal under Section 37 of the Arbitration and Conciliation Act, 1996, to introduce new grounds after an award has been made. The Court held that such amendments can be allowed if they do not change the nature of the appeal or introduce entirely new issues. The ruling emphasized the importance of ensuring that the appeal remains focused on the original dispute while allowing for necessary clarifications or expansions of the arguments presented.
